React Nanodegree

React Nanodegree

English | MP4 | AVC 1280×720 | AAC 44KHz 2ch | 15h 44m | 3.64 GB

React is a powerful JavaScript library ideal for building interactive, data-driven user interfaces, and it’s used by some of the most successful brands in the world, including Facebook, Netflix, Airbnb, and more.

The goal of this program is to equip you with the skills and experience you’ll need to become a professional React developer. We designed the curriculum to ensure that graduates emerge well-prepared to take advantage of dramatically increasing demand for developers with React skills.

Table of Contents

1 Welcome to the React Nanodegree
2 Why React
3 Rendering UI with React
4 State Management
5 Lifecycle Events
6 React Router
7 MyReads A Book Tracking App
8 Managing State
9 UI + Redux
10 Redux Middleware
11 Redux with React
12 Asynchronous Redux
13 react-redux
14 Real World Redux
15 Would You Rather
16 Up and Running with React Native
17 React vs React Native
18 Styling & Layout
19 Navigation
20 Native Features
21 Mobile Flashcards
22 Congratulations! What’s Next
23 Readable
24 Syntax
25 Functions
26 Built-ins
27 Professional Developer-fu
28 HTTP’s RequestResponse Cycle
29 HTTP1
30 HTTPS
31 HTTP2
32 Security
33 Ajax with XHR
34 Ajax with jQuery
35 Ajax with Fetch
36 What is Version Control
37 Create A Git Repo
38 Review a Repo’s History
39 Add Commits To A Repo
40 Tagging, Branching, and Merging
41 Undoing Changes
42 Working With Remotes
43 Working On Another Developer’s Repository
44 Staying In Sync With A Remote Repository
45 Conduct a Job Search
46 Refine Your Entry-Level Resume
47 Refine Your Career Change Resume
48 Refine Your Prior Industry Experience Resume
49 Develop Your Personal Brand
50 LinkedIn Review
51 Udacity Professional Profile
52 GitHub Review
53 Craft Your Cover Letter
54 Ace Your Interview
55 Practice Behavioral Questions
56 Interview Fails
57 Land a Job Offer
58 Front-End Interview Questions